Stem Cell Rejuvenation Center
7600 N 15th St Ste 102, Phoenix, AZ 85020
More Business Info
- Hours
- Do you know the hours for this business?
- Neighborhood
- Camelback East
- Amenities
- Appointments Available
- Category
- Medical Clinics
Suggest an Edit